Description
## Summary
Add support for parsing dynamic filters, sorting, and pagination from query parameters or JSON (token-based syntax) and integrating them with existing Specification Pattern implementations.
This feature would allow combining **dynamic filtering** (user-provided queries) with **business rules** (static specifications) in a hybrid approach, providing flexibility similar to GraphQL but within the familiar Specification framework.
---
## Motivation
- Currently, specifications are defined statically in code. Dynamic scenarios (e.g., filtering from query strings in REST APIs) require custom code outside the library.
- Many APIs need **runtime filters** combined with **predefined business rules** (e.g., soft-delete, multi-tenancy).
- Adding token-based parsing (e.g., `Name~contains~foo;Priority~eq~high`) would:
- Reduce boilerplate code for parsing query strings.
- Enable hybrid use: static specs + dynamic filters together.
- Provide a consistent, extensible pattern for advanced querying.
---
## Proposed Design
1. **TokenQuery Model**
Encapsulates filters, sorting, pagination, and selected fields parsed from query strings or JSON.
2. **TokenQueryParser**
Converts query strings or JSON into `TokenQuery` objects.
3. **Extensions for Specifications**
- `spec.ApplyTokenQuery(tokenQuery)`
- Merges dynamic filters with existing static specs.
4. **Supported Operations**
- Filtering: eq, neq, contains, startswith, endswith, gt, lt, between
- Sorting: `field:asc`, `field:desc`
- Pagination: page + pageSize
- Field selection (optional)
5. **Hybrid Support**
Specifications define static rules (e.g., `ActiveTodosSpec`)
TokenQuery applies additional runtime filters.
---
## Example
```csharp
var tokenQuery = TokenQueryParser.FromQueryString("?filter=Name~contains~work;IsComplete~eq~true&sort=Priority:asc&page=1&pageSize=10");
var spec = new ActiveTodosSpec()
.ApplyTokenQuery(tokenQuery);
var result = await repository.ListAsync(spec);
